Tag: University of Texas at Austin.

Reptile Described As Dinosaur Confirmed A Lizard

Reptile Described As Dinosaur Confirmed A Lizard

Researchers with Barcelona's Institut Català de Paleontologia Miquel Crusafont have confirmed a new species of lizard of the family Oculudentavis, Ocu [...]
1 / 1 POSTS